High-precision equipment, solid structure and ease of use make this instrument suitable for a wide range of applications. As long as it is used and maintained properly, it will last a long time. The instrument needs to be kept clean, do not drop it, and avoid contact with moisture, chemically corrosive substances or gases. After use, the coating thickness gauge needs to be put back into a protective and easy-to-move box. Dramatic temperature changes will affect the measurement results, so do not expose the instrument directly to strong sunlight or energy that can cause temperature fusion.


The instrument is resistant to most solvents, but it cannot be guaranteed against corrosion by very few chemicals. In this case, the only way to deal with it is to wipe the instrument with a damp, soft cloth. Accurate data can only be obtained if the probe is kept clean, so check the probe regularly and clean up any residual dirt such as varnish on the probe. When the instrument is not used for a long time, the battery should be taken out to avoid damage due to electric leakage. Precautions for Coating Thickness Gauge


1. The measurement should be point contact, and it is strictly forbidden to slide the probe on the surface of the measured object.


The interval between each measurement should be more than a few seconds, and the instrument should be more than 10cm away from the measured object before the next measurement.
